Take Advanced Training

You are here: Home / ADR Training / Take Advanced Training

In a time when adaptation is crucial to success, explore your options for advanced mediation training.

Take your mediation skills to the next level with advanced skill development.

Whether you are looking to learn how to manage high conflict behaviours in mediations, specialize in Separation and Divorce Mediation, or work with a coach to enhance your mediation skills, these classes will give you the skills and confidence to elevate your practice.

These classes are for those that have already completed basic mediation training. For information on basic mediation training visit our page on How to Become a Mediator.

Apply for Individual Courses or the Program:

Working toward a Q. MED Family, or in the field of family mediation? Apply for the Separation and Divorce Advance Mediation training program. Details on how to apply can be found on our application form. You can choose to apply for the whole program, or apply for courses individually.
